
I would like to invite all PE members to join our little VFR gang as we fly our VF&R Adventure #18 Saturday with a final destination KSBA. We depart Jucumba (L78) at 23:00 Zulu and make a multi-leg trek working our way north, zig-zagging through mainly uncontrolled airspace before making our way further north for a landing at KSNA and our first controlled field. We head north from there over KLAX using your choice of VFR transition and make a stop at KVNY, make a stop at one more uncontrolled field before heading to our final destination of Santa Barbara (KSBA). This all of course, takes place on PilotEdge Saturday, August 16, departing at 23:00 Zulu (4:00 PM PDT).

There are a total of nine (9) stops on this adventure with a couple short fields and some mountain dodging in the Palm Springs area.
